Payout discrepancies for Vrbo inquiries

Manage Vrbo inquiries in Guesty and understand temporary payout discrepancies that may appear when payout amounts on the inquiry differ from the final reservation. This article explains how discrepancies occur, steps to identify and resolve them, and how to handle high-friction scenarios related to specific payment methods and sync issues.

Understanding the typical payout timeline

When Vrbo sends a guest inquiry to Guesty, the information may be incomplete or missing key details, causing temporary payout differences. Review how a typical payout estimate progresses from inquiry to final reservation:

  1. You receive an inquiry
    • Vrbo sends only a message from the guest, usually with the nightly rate and basic dates.
    • Details like a confirmation code, payment method, or full guest info are not included
  2. The guest requests confirmation of the reservation
    • The guest clicks Request to Book or Book Now.
    • Vrbo then sends the full guest info, breakdown of all fees, and a confirmation code to Guesty.
    • Guesty updates the folio and shows the accurate payout.

Important:

  • Let guests complete the reservation in Vrbo using Request to Book or Book Now before reviewing or reporting payout discrepancies.
  • Don't change the status in Guesty manually. This skips key steps and can cause sync errors or missing payout details.

Common causes for payout discrepancies

Review two common causes for payout discrepancies below.

Hotel Collect via Stripe: Bundled service fees and guest confusion

When you use "Hotel Collect" and process payments via Stripe, Vrbo sometimes lists markups or extra fees as a separate “MISC” line item instead of bundling them in the main accommodation fare. This can inflate the guest’s total and create confusion or duplicate charges.

  • Guests may see higher-than-expected prices or unexplained fees during checkout.
  • Discrepancies appear if an added markup is not bundled into the accommodation cost before sending to Vrbo.

Structuring charges

  • Always add markups and service fees directly to the accommodation fare before publishing your listing to Vrbo to avoid adding these as custom “MISC” fees, unless required for special cases.
  • Test a reservation end-to-end and review both the Guesty folio and Vrbo guest checkout view for accuracy.
"Bill Me" vs "Collect Automatically": Payment method selection

Vrbo reservations can process payments in two ways:

  • Bill Me: You collect payment directly from the guest.
  • Collect Automatically: Vrbo deducts commission and forwards the credit card details to Guesty to collect the payment according to your configuration, for example via auto payments.

Common causes for confusion and discrepancies

The payment method selected in Vrbo affects how and when payments appear in Guesty.

  • If you choose Bill Me, you are responsible for collection and manual tracking.
  • If a guest pays through a payment processor, payouts flow from Vrbo as soon as payment clears.

    A mismatch between selected method and expected payout behavior can delay payouts or cause missing payment entries.

Identifying your selected payment method

  1. Review the reservation’s payment method in both the Guesty folio and on Vrbo's dashboard.
  2. Look for an indication of a credit card on the reservation.
  3. Look for notes or system indicators stating “Bill Me” or your payment processor.
  4. If you expect a payout but none appears, confirm the payment method setting.

    Note:

    Payouts only appear in Guesty after Vrbo processes payment and confirms the reservation. Payment method selection controls this timing.

Identify payout discrepancies in your account

Follow the steps below if you notice a payout discrepancy:

  1. Open the reservation in Guesty once the status is “confirmed”.
  2. Review the payout amount on the guest folio.
  3. Compare this amount with the payout shown in your Vrbo dashboard for the same reservation.

    Note:

    Vrbo charges commission on the total amount. If the amounts match, no further action is needed. 

  4. If they differ, continue below. 

Troubleshooting Vrbo payout issues

  • If reservation is “confirmed”:
    • Compare payout details in Guesty and Vrbo. 
    • Confirm the payment method and status.
  • For missing or inconsistent payouts:
    • Check if a credit card is present on the reservation.
    • Check if Vrbo sent the reservation an an XML.
  • Escalate to support if:
    • Payout remains mismatched after confirming booking and payment in both Guesty and Vrbo.
    • You see persistent scheduled payment failures not resolved by manual retry.
    • Contact Vrbo Support first for payout verification. 
    • If the issue persists, contact contact us with the Vrbo confirmation code and all relevant details.

Tip:

Always check your payout structure and payment method settings in Guesty and Vrbo before publishing listings or confirming bookings. Regular audits help prevent future discrepancies.
